Miss Lestor
To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s if he will define and describe the measures classified as debt relief in British aid statistics, and give amounts of debt relief given under each measure in each of the years between 1978 and the latest year for which figures are available, in both calendar and financial years.
Mr. Chris Patten
The measures classified as debt relief in "British Aid Statistics" are defined and described in paragraphs 21 and 22 (p XII) of the "Introduction to British Aid Statistics 1982–86". Figures for debt relief, as published in "British Aid Statistics" on a calendar year basis, are as follows (financial year figures are not readily available and could be provided only at disproportionate cost):
Debt | Debt | Debt | |
Cancellation | Rescheduling | Refinancing | |
£000 | £000 | £000 | |
1978 | 2,100 | — | 5,818 |
1979 | 17,928 | — | 19,194 |
1980 | 68,403 | — | 7,929 |
1981 | 30,377 | — | 10,158 |
1982 | 22,444 | — | 3,327 |
1983 | 23,093 | 1,002 | 1,634 |
1984 | 26,127 | 14,192 | — |
1985 | 26,463 | 3,493 | 1,585 |
1986 | 26,660 | 2,527 | — |
1987 | 24,406 | — | 1,512 |
